Kuwait finds mass grave of 55 Iraqi soldiers killed in 1990-1991

Kuwait’s interior ministry on Thursday said that it had unearthed a mass grave of 55 Iraqi soldiers killed around 20 years ago in the north of the country. The grave was discovered by a team from the ministry’s criminal investigations department, Brig. Muhammad Hashem Al Sabr, the ministry’s spokesman told Kuwait News Agency (KUNA)....

Kuwait imposes gag on Iranian spy cell coverage

Kuwait’s print, audio-visual and online media on Thursday complied with a gag imposed by the public prosecutor on coverage of the spy cell busted by the security agencies.
